Hi there;

I have a setup of 10 1522 APs (4 RAPs and 6 MAPs). Two of them (One RAP and one MAP) are placed bit away from the remaining ones. The two remote APs function correctly as desired (the remote MAP selects nearest RAP as parent) but when the RAP looses its ethernet connection due to wired network failure; the MAP joins a remote RAP with very low SNR and stays at it even when the desired RAP comes up again.

Is there any way we can set a priority that the MAP joins intended RAP as soon as it comes alive again?

The 1520's don't currently support background scanning. The result of this is the condition you described. Bug CSCsw28993 was filed to have background scanning added to the 1520's.
